What Is Lysine?
Lysine is one of the nine essential amino acids, meaning your body needs it but cannot make it on its own. It is a building block of proteins, which are vital for growth, tissue repair, and the production of enzymes and hormones. Lysine is particularly important for:
Collagen formation, which supports skin, bones, and connective tissues
Calcium absorption and retention
Immune system function
Production of carnitine, a nutrient that helps convert fatty acids into energy
Because lysine is involved in so many processes, a deficiency can lead to symptoms like fatigue, nausea, dizziness, and impaired immune response.
What Foods Contain Lysine?
Lysine is found in a variety of protein-rich foods. Animal-based sources tend to have higher lysine content, but some plant-based foods also provide good amounts. Here are some common lysine sources:
Meat: Beef, pork, and poultry are excellent sources.
Fish and seafood: Tuna, cod, and sardines contain significant lysine.
Dairy products: Milk, cheese, and yogurt provide lysine along with calcium.
Eggs: A good source of lysine and other essential nutrients.
Legumes: Beans, lentils, and chickpeas offer lysine for vegetarians and vegans.
Quinoa and amaranth: These grains contain more lysine than most cereals.
Nuts and seeds: Moderate lysine content, but lower than animal sources.
Including a variety of these foods in your diet can help maintain adequate lysine levels.
What Does Lysine Do in the Body?
Lysine supports several vital functions:
Protein Synthesis and Muscle Health
Lysine is necessary for building proteins, which are the foundation of muscles, skin, and organs. It helps repair tissues and supports muscle recovery after exercise.
Collagen Production
Collagen is the most abundant protein in the body, essential for skin elasticity, bone strength, and joint health. Lysine contributes to collagen formation, which can improve wound healing and reduce signs of aging.
Immune System Support
Research suggests lysine may help the immune system fight off infections. It has been studied for its potential to reduce the frequency and severity of cold sores caused by the herpes simplex virus.
Calcium Absorption
Lysine helps the body absorb calcium and prevents its loss through urine. This function supports bone health and may reduce the risk of osteoporosis.
What Does the Science Say About Lysine?
Scientific studies have explored lysine’s effects on health, with some promising findings:
Cold sore treatment: Several clinical trials indicate that lysine supplements can reduce the duration and recurrence of cold sores. A review published in the Journal of Dermatological Treatment found lysine effective in managing herpes simplex infections.
Anxiety reduction: Some research suggests lysine may help reduce anxiety by affecting serotonin receptors, though more studies are needed.
Bone health: Animal studies show lysine improves calcium absorption and bone strength, but human data is limited.
Muscle recovery: Lysine’s role in protein synthesis supports muscle repair, but it is usually studied as part of a complete amino acid profile rather than alone.
While lysine shows benefits, it is not a cure-all. Its effects depend on individual health, diet, and specific conditions.
Should You Supplement Lysine?
Most people get enough lysine from their diet, especially if they consume animal products. However, certain groups might benefit from supplementation:
Vegetarians and vegans: Plant-based diets can be lower in lysine, so supplements may help meet needs.
People with cold sores: Lysine supplements can reduce outbreaks and speed healing.
Athletes and bodybuilders: Supplementing lysine along with other amino acids may support muscle repair.
Individuals with certain medical conditions: Some diseases affect nutrient absorption, increasing lysine requirements.
Before starting supplements, it’s best to consult a healthcare provider to assess your needs and avoid unnecessary intake.

Risk Versus Reward of Supplementing Lysine
Lysine supplements are generally safe when taken within recommended doses. The risk of adverse effects is low, but taking very high doses (above 3 grams per day) can cause digestive discomfort. The potential rewards include fewer cold sore outbreaks and better support for muscle and bone health.
If you have a balanced diet rich in protein, supplementation might offer little benefit. However, if you fall into one of the groups that could benefit, lysine supplements can be a useful addition.
Recommended Doses of Lysine
The recommended daily intake of lysine varies by age and condition:
Adults: Around 30 mg per kilogram of body weight per day (about 2.1 grams for a 70 kg adult)
Children: Higher per kilogram due to growth needs
Cold sore treatment: Studies often use 1 to 3 grams per day during outbreaks
Supplement form: Common doses range from 500 mg to 1,000 mg per tablet or capsule
It is important not to exceed 3 grams daily without medical supervision.
